총 게시물 34,121건, 최근 10 건
   
[안드로이드]

bitmap 이미지 레이아웃 백그라운드에 넣기

글쓴이 : 여리zz 날짜 : 2012-04-27 (금) 19:24 조회 : 3215
글주소 : http://www.androidside.com/B49/73398
 
  전국아마추어 e스포츠대회
제6회 대통령배 아마추어 e-Sport 게임대회! 경기일정 및 참가신청하기.
www.e-games.or.kr
  새로나온온라인게임 환생온라인
새로나온온라인게임, 성인만 참여가능, 동접자 폭주, 서버VS서버전투, 무한PK!
nolzzang.com
  새로나온온라인게임 신룡기
무료, 새로나온온라인게임, 대규모 공성전, 문파전, PVP시스템, 독특한컨텐츠.
dragon.gamehot.com
클릭초이스 등록


Bitmap bitmap;
    bitmap= BitmapFactory.decodeResource(res, R.drawable.image);
    bitmap= Bitmap.createScaledBitmap(bitmap, 480, 76,false);    
    Drawable drawable = new BitmapDrawable(bitmap);

//    drawable.setBounds(0, 0, 480 , 76);
    
    RelativeLayout tiv2 = (RelativeLayout)((Activity) mContext).findViewById(R.id.Bacmantitlebar_layout);
    tiv2.setBackgroundDrawable(drawable);
 
레이아웃에 백그라운드를 소스에서 넣으려고 하는데요!
drawable로 밖에 안되서 drawable로 바꿔서 넣었더니
사이즈가 바뀌더라구요 ㅜㅜ 480 76 으로 일부로 맞춘 사이즈라서요...
그래서 drawable.setBounds로 사이즈 조절도 해봤는데 조절이 안됩니다.ㅠㅠ
그런데 bitmap으로 바로 넣는 방법은 없는거 같은데
어떻게 해야 될까요?ㅜㅜ
 





질문자가 자신의 포인트 100 점을 걸었습니다.
답변하시면 포인트 10을, 답변이 채택되면 포인트 80을 드립니다.

여리zz 님의 개발 Q&A 최신글 [더보기]


질문답변 게시판에서 궁금한 사항을 해결하셨다면, 애써 답변해주신 분께 잘 되었다고 따뜻한 댓글 한마디 남겨주세요.
그리고 답변해주신 분의 글을 '추천' 해주세요.
추천받으신 분에게 1포인트가, 추천하신 분에게도 1포인트가 적립됩니다. ^^

이니에스로 2012-04-30 (월) 11:12
setBackgroundResource로 해보심이... 만약에 영역지정이라면 
텍뷰를 예를 들어서
TextView a;
a.setBackgroundResource(R.drawable.image);
만 하셔도 될....
근데 전체 배경에 넣으시는건가요 =ㅇ=...?

댓글주소 추천 추천 0 반대 반대 0
찰스맨 2012-05-02 (수) 09:34
레이아웃의 백그라운드는 무조건 fitXY로 들어가는걸로 알고 있는데요...;;
제가 잘못 알고 있는거라면 다른분들도 댓글 달아주셔요~.~
댓글주소 추천 추천 0 반대 반대 0
     
     
안사지킴이 2012-05-02 (수) 09:34
축하드립니다. ;)
찰스맨님은 럭키라이팅에 당첨되어 1 포인트 지급되었습니다.